French Prime Minister Michel Barnier Proposes Regulatory Easing of Zero Net Land Artificialization Law
On November 20, Prime Minister Michel Barnier announced plans to ease the regulatory framework of the Zero Net Land Artificialization (ZAN) law, which aims to curb land artificialization by 2050. This proposed legal adjustment aims to grant local mayors more flexibility in land use, as many are concerned about accommodating new residents. Local officials welcomed this change at the French Congress of Mayors held in Paris, emphasizing the need for sustainable development while protecting natural spaces.
